The waveform preview in Clipforge renders from a downsampled peak file rather than the raw audio, generated at upload time by the Brindle worker pool. This keeps scrubbing responsive even on hour-long sessions, at the cost of a few seconds of preprocessing. For the release, we froze the downsampling parameters after testing against Orla's podcast corpus — changing them invalidates every cached peak file. The shipped constants are these.

limits module of fafog-tawef:
CAPS = {
    "belath": 369,
    "queneth": 818,
    "ralwyn": 169,
    "goriel": 1004,
    "novvan": 808,
}

Subject: Encoding detection update in Textwren

Hi all — quick heads-up for folks just joining. The uploader now runs a two-pass encoding sniff: a fast BOM check, then a statistical fallback for ambiguous files. This fixes the garbled-umlauts bug from last sprint, but watch for edge cases with short files under 64 bytes. Please test with your weirdest sample files this week. The candidate build is tagged with the token below.

pipeline stamp: htk4_66df

Handover Note — Director Transition

From: P. Lindqvist
To: J. Harrow
For: Branch managers

The plan to outsource after-hours customer support to Ketterfield Service Group is at contract stage. Pilot branches are Westmoor and Dunleary; go-live is next quarter. Staffing impacts have been communicated to affected teams. J. Harrow takes ownership of vendor oversight from Monday. Escalation paths remain unchanged until cutover. Branch managers should route questions through the transition desk. One point stays within this circulation.

board note of fajop-tagaf: Headcount on the Gilion team goes from 66 to 130 by the end of April. Gross margin on Gilion came in at 20 percent against a plan of 42 percent.